The Residences at Park Place
, a division of Medical Services of America, Inc., currently seeks an experienced Full Time Resident Assistant/Caregiver for our residents in Seneca (Oconee), SC.
Responsible for the provision of resident services, including assistance with personal care, medications, social and recreational activities, meal services, and other tasks as needed to facilitate the continued well-being of the resident
- Adheres to and conveys a philosophy that supports the dignity, privacy, independence, choice, and individuality of the residents.
- Reviews resident Service Plans as needed to gain and maintain a familiarity with resident services needs and preferences.
- Reviews the Staff Communication log and corresponding resident Service Notes on a daily basis for information about changes in resident service needs and/or health conditions.
- Provides personal services to residents as assigned and as indicated on the resident Service Plans.
- Assists residents with medications and/or treatments as indicated in the medication book, as assigned and allowed by regulation.
- Responds to calls from emergency call systems in a timely manner.
- Demonstrates knowledge of and follows infection control procedures.
- Assists as requested with meal services, including setting up tables, serving meals and cleaning up the dining room.
- Assists in maintaining a clean, comfortable and safe environment by providing housekeeping services as needed.
- Assists with individual resident and group social/recreational activities as requested; encourages resident participation in activities.
Qualifications and Skills
- Desire to work with the elderly in an environment that upholds privacy, dignity, choice, independence, and individuality.
- Experience working with elderly individuals in an Assisted Living setting required.
- Prior experience performing caregiving tasks required.
- High school diploma or General Education Degree (GED) preferred.
